dc.description.abstract-translated | The work is focused on properties of paste materials for electronics. Soldering pastes and pastes for screen printing were tested. The dynamic viscosity dependencies of pastes were analyzed. Viscosity of paste strongly affected the result of technological process. Viscosity is changed with temperature. Mentioned pastes belong to non Newtonian fluids. That means that viscosity of pastes is changed with shear rate too. Viscosity dependence on temperature increasing from room temperature to 50°C approximately was measured for chosen samples. Differences between viscosity of paste at room temperature and viscosity at storage temperature in refrigerator were determined too. Dial viscometer HBT type was used for viscosity measurement. Viscometer was equipped by measuring system with geometrical configuration cone – plate and system with standard disc spindle. | en |
